N.M. Admin. Code § 18.3.2.12 - REVIEW AND ISSUANCE
Applications are complete once all the information and documentation required is submitted and the requisite fees are received. Applications must be complete prior to the noticing and consideration by the department. Completed applications are reviewed for legal compliance. The applicant shall be notified of any deficiencies and given an opportunity to submit corrections. Operating authorities are issued in the company or sole proprietor's name and not in the trade or "doing business as" name.
